作者ownlai (旺来)
站内Prob_Solve
标题[问题] 请问一下 平面很多点(X Y座标) 求最远两点 距离
时间Tue Aug 3 20:01:27 2010
请问存了很多在平面上的很多点座标值的阵列
有什麽方法来求出最远两点的距离会比较简单写出程式码
复杂度又不会太高
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 122.147.141.118
1F:推 yuscvscv:凸包 + 旋转卡壳 O(nlgn + n) 08/03 20:07
2F:→ yuscvscv:不然就凸包 + 枚举凸包上的点 O(nlgn + n^2) 08/03 20:08
3F:→ yuscvscv:凸包可做常数优化 08/03 20:08
4F:推 aecho:咦?原po好久不见~~ 08/03 20:45
5F:→ ownlai:多久了....十年吗? 08/03 20:50
6F:→ ownlai:你还记得真神奇 08/03 20:50
7F:推 seanwu:第二个做法别乱用,会中招XD 08/03 23:02
8F:推 yuscvscv:给的点集本身就是个凸包吗XD 08/04 23:16
9F:→ yuscvscv:没办法,原PO说要比较简单写出来的 只给丢个好理解的sol2 08/04 23:17